Q: Is 116,982 a Prime Number?

 A: No, 116,982 is not a prime number.

Why is 116,982 not a prime number?

A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.

The number 116982 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 9 18 67 97 134 194 201 291 402 582 603 873 1,206 1,746 6,499 12,998 19,497 38,994 58,491 and 116,982, with no remainder.

Since 116,982 cannot be divided by just 1 and 116,982, it is not a prime number.
